Hard drive installation instructions for Aspire 7 (A715-71G) - Acer Community
<main> <article class="userContent"> <h3 data-id="this-article-only-applies-to-aspire-a715-71g-models">This article only applies to: Aspire A715-71G models.<br><br></h3> <p>The Aspire A715-51G includes a storage bay that allows for installation of a secondary 2.5" hard drive or solid state drive.</p> <p>Use the steps below to install a secondary drive in your system.</p> <p>Note: Acer recommends use of an anti-static wrist strap when adding hardware to your system.</p> <ol><li>Remove the AC adapter and make sure your system is completely powered off.<br><br></li> <li>Remove the screw securing the hard drive door to the lower case, and remove the door by lifting at the cut corner.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d1.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Install the new hard drive in the hard drive module using the four screws included in the packaging.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d2.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Connect the hard drive cable to the new hard drive.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d3.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Align and install the hard drive module into its slot on the lower case.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d4.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Attach the four screws to secure the hard drive module to the lower case.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d5.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Align the hard drive door latches in the slots on the lower case and press the hard drive door firmly until it is fully seated.<br><br><img alt="image" src="https://us.v-cdn.net/6029997/uploads/migrated/acer_final/50840/715hdd6.png" width="450" class="embedImage-img importedEmbed-img"></img><br><br><br></li> <li>Secure the hard drive door with the screw you removed in step one.<br><br></li> </ol><meta content="A715-71G, Aspire 7#Aspire A715-71G"></meta> </article> </main>
